Israel Plans Gaza Expansion Amidst Internal Opposition and Humanitarian Crisis

Israel's security cabinet will meet Thursday to approve a plan to expand military operations in Gaza, potentially seizing the entire territory, despite internal military opposition and the risk of further international condemnation amidst a humanitarian crisis.

Israeli Security Cabinet Approves Gaza City Takeover Plan

Israel's security cabinet approved a plan to seize Gaza City, prompting international condemnation and concerns about the safety of hostages still held by Hamas; the plan involves demilitarization and a new civilian authority excluding Hamas and the Palestinian Authority.

Israel to Take Over Gaza City, Forcing Evacuation of One Million

Israel plans to take over Gaza City, forcing the evacuation of roughly one million civilians within two months, mirroring the destruction of Rafah after a similar evacuation; this raises concerns about a potential humanitarian crisis and escalation of the conflict.

Germany Halts Some Arms Exports to Israel Amid Gaza Conflict

Germany partially halted arms exports to Israel due to concerns about their potential use in Gaza, prompting criticism from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u who views the move as rewarding Hamas terrorism.

Israeli Hostage Families Protest Potential Gaza Reoccupation

Families of Israeli hostages held in Gaza sailed towards the territory on Thursday to pressure Netanyahu against a potential full-scale reoccupation amid a catastrophic humanitarian crisis and 61,158 Palestinian deaths since October 7th.

Israel Expands Gaza War, Plans Gaza City Seizure

Israel's security cabinet approved a plan to expand the war in Gaza, seizing Gaza City by October 7th to disarm Hamas, rescue hostages, and establish Israeli security control, despite domestic and international opposition and the risk of worsening the humanitarian crisis.
